About John F. Jack Coyne, 61
SCARBOROUGH -- John F. Jack Coyne, 61, of Scarborough, died Saturday, April 12, 2008, at Mercy Hospital in Portland.
He was born on Dec. 8, 1946, in Portland, the son of Francis Joseph and Margaret (Gannon) Coyne. Jack was a 1965 graduate of Cheverus and a 1969 graduate of the University Maine at Portland. He earned a masters in Education from the University of Maine in 1971. Jack taught English in the Portland Public School system, at Jack Junior and Portland and Deering High Schools. Jack also touched the lives of many through his coaching and officiating of many sports, from middle school to NCAA Division 1, over a span of five decades. Jack found time to be involved in charitable activities, such as the Maine Special Olympics. He is the recipient of many accolades in recognition of his service to others.
Jack is survived by his life partner, Sheryl Jacobs of Portland and her son Andrew Jacobs; and three sons, Dr. Michael Coyne of Old Orchard Beach, Danny R. Coyne, Esq. and his wife Stephanie A. Williams, Esq. of Westbrook, and Christopher R. Coyne and his wife Jennifer Tarr of New York, N.Y.
